GREEN BAY, WI (WTAQ) — The President of the right-leaning MacIver Institute has a prediction as to how the August Republican Gubernatorial Primary race will go.
Brett Healy, appearing on WTAQ’s ‘Morning News’, says he believes the race will be close between former Lt. Gov. Rebecca Kleefisch and construction magnate Tim Michels.
However, he thinks one of the two has the edge.
“The candidate who wants it the most generally is the one who wins in the vast majority of cases, and Kleefisch has been working at this for years now,” Healy told hosts Matt Z and Rob Sussman.
Healy says whoever wins the August 9th primary will have an edge on Democratic Incumbent Governor Tony Evers, whose poll numbers have dropped in recent months.
